Get in touch with us today to see exactly how we can aid you in Waterfront, CA. There are several various kinds of instances that drop under the umbrella of employment legislation. Below are several of one of the most typical: Staff members in California are qualified to make at the very least the base pay, as well as overtime pay for any type of hours persuaded 8 each day or 40 per week.
Staff members are safeguarded from discrimination in the office based on their race, color, religion, sex, nationwide origin, disability, and age. Being treated terribly due to any of these shielded characteristics is prohibited and does not have to be tolerated in the work environment.
It can take various kinds, from unwanted sexual breakthroughs to salacious comments or jokes. These are unbearable in the office and can generate a claim against the company. An employer can not legitimately strike back versus a worker who takes part in a safeguarded activity, such as filing a discrimination case.
No one must be afraid lawful consequences for clarifying potential illegal task in the office, and they will have lawful premises to do something about it if retaliation does occur. In California, workers are thought about at-will, implying that they can be terminated at any moment for any factor, with a couple of exemptions.
One more is if the worker is ended for a reason that goes against public policy, such as rejecting to take part in illegal task. Employees who need holiday accommodations for a special needs or to take leave for a maternity are qualified to them under state and federal law. These legislations call for companies to clear up accommodations and give fallen leaves of absence when needed.

There are various wage and hour legislations that put on workers in the workforce. These regulations develop minimal wage requirements, overtime pay, dish and break durations, and extra. When employers breach these laws, staff members can sue to recover their salaries. A few of the most usual wage and hour conflicts consist of: Employees that are paid less than the minimal wage can sue versus their employer to recuperate the distinction.
Staff members who function more than 8 hours a day or 40 hours a week are entitled to overtime pay at 1.5 times their regular price of pay. Employment Law Firm Burbank. In some situations, workers may be entitled to increase their routine rate of pay if they work even more than 12 hours in a day or function greater than 8 hours on the seventh day of any type of workweek
If a company requires a staff member to resolve their meal period or break, the employer needs to pay the worker one hour of earnings at their normal rate of pay. Staff members who are not spent for all the hours they work can sue to recuperate the overdue salaries.
Workers who are required to spend for work-related costs out of their own pockets can sue to recover the unreimbursed expenditures. This can include devices, attires, and other essential products that the staff member needs to purchase for their job.
